LONESOME JANE

Once I Had

2009-05-20

Grand Rapids-based Lonesome Jane has given us an album of nice melodies, sung sweetly and wrapped in a country-folk package. Most band members shared song-writing duties along with guest-writer Danger (of Dangerville). The album was self-produced by band member Chris Olsen (also of the Willeys) and the mix is a bit inconsistent, but all in all a well-done effort. Rebecca Ruth.
